在安装好airsim并在Developer Command Prompt运行build.cmd的时候,可能会出现如下现象
同时,打开项目可以看到,在D:\AirSim\Unreal\Environments\Blocks下的Block.uproject文件这这样的图标,而正常情况下应该是有着UE的logo的,因此一定是uproject文件的默认打开方式出问题造成的
而打开Epic Games Launcher,会发现,显示uproject文件未与该启动器关联,更加确定了问题所在。
解决方法:
找到Launcher所在位置(想想自己安装Epic Games的时候安装到哪里了,不行直接在全盘中搜索Launcher)
我这里的路径是 D:\Epic Games\Launcher\Engine\Binaries\Win64,翻到最下面,找到UnrealVersionSelector
直接运行,会显示The current folder does not contain an engine installation
这时将它拷贝到UE4版本的所在文件夹中,这里我的路径是C:\Program Files\Epic Games\UE_4.27\Engine\Binaries\Win64,关键词Engine,然后双击运行
成功后,我们回到D:\AirSim\Unreal\Environments\Blocks,发现Block.uproject已经有了默认打开方式
这时重新在命令行中输入 build.cmd,成功!
然后就可以接着配置啦!